Study offers "indisputable" link between Alzheimer's and gut microbiome
• arcleinThe community of bacteria that lives in our gut has become the focus of much medical research of late, with scientists uncovering evidence that it can play a role in depression, autism, multiple sclerosis and heart disease, to name just a few examples. Likewise, connections have begun to emerge between the gut microbiome and Alzheimer's disease, with one 2017 study revealing decreases in microbiome diversity among those diagnosed with the condition.
